Ingredients

Instructions

  1. Peel and slice the carrots into thin rounds.
  2. Heat olive oil in a pan over medium heat.
  3. Add garlic and sauté for a minute until fragrant.
  4. Add the sliced carrots, ground cumin, ground coriander, and paprika to the pan. Stir well to coat the carrots with the spices.
  5. Cook for about 10-12 minutes, stirring occasionally, until the carrots are tender but still have a slight crunch.
  6. Remove from heat and drizzle with lemon juice.
  7. Season with salt and black pepper to taste.
  8. Let the carrots rest for 5 minutes.
  9. Garnish with fresh parsley before serving.
